Transaction 4ce2891a99ce4c3a1663c534f437b6e465ba5ec25a82dc13ebb223899649ca95

1 Input
2 Outputs
  • 4ce2891a99ce4c3a1663c534f437b6e465ba5ec25a82dc13ebb223899649ca95:0
  • value  77153
    address  1DxYuESKhyewypGnYkhq8amwymDytWiwph
  • 4ce2891a99ce4c3a1663c534f437b6e465ba5ec25a82dc13ebb223899649ca95:1
  • value  57687691
    address  3QcTudygurSXe4UD9A7uYLbHCzTyadhCeY